Compartir a través de


Microsoft.VisualStudio Espacio de nombres

Clases

ErrorHandler

Proporciona métodos para trabajar con códigos de error COM comunes.

VisualStudioServices

Proporciona acceso a los servicios de Visual Studio, por versión.

VisualStudioServices.VS2019_10Services

Enumera los servicios disponibles en Visual Studio 2019 Update 10.

VisualStudioServices.VS2019_11Services

Enumera los servicios disponibles en Visual Studio 2019 Update 11.

VisualStudioServices.VS2019_4Services

Enumera los servicios disponibles en Visual Studio 2019 Update 4.

VisualStudioServices.VS2019_5Services

Enumera los servicios disponibles en Visual Studio 2019 Update 5.

VisualStudioServices.VS2019_6Services

Enumera los servicios disponibles en Visual Studio 2019 Update 6.

VisualStudioServices.VS2019_7Services

Enumera los servicios disponibles en Visual Studio 2019 Update 7.

VisualStudioServices.VS2019_8Services

Enumera los servicios disponibles en Visual Studio 2019 Update 8.

VisualStudioServices.VS2019_9Services

Enumera los servicios disponibles en Visual Studio 2019 Update 9.

VisualStudioServices.VS2022_2Services

Enumera los servicios disponibles en Visual Studio 2022 Update 2.

VisualStudioServices.VS2022_3Services

Enumera los servicios disponibles en Visual Studio 2022 Update 3.

VisualStudioServices.VS2022_4Services

Enumera los servicios disponibles en Visual Studio 2022 Update 4.

VisualStudioServices.VS2022_5Services

Enumera los servicios disponibles en Visual Studio 2022 Update 4.

VisualStudioServices.VS2022_6Services

Enumera los servicios disponibles en Visual Studio 2022 Update 5.

VisualStudioServices.VS2022Services

Enumera los servicios disponibles en Visual Studio 2022.

VSColorTable
VSConstants

Use esta clase para acceder a constantes comunes de Visual Studio.

VSConstants.AppPackageDebugTargets

Contiene los identificadores de comando para un conjunto de comandos del destino de depuración del paquete de la aplicación.

VSConstants.CATID

Estos GUID de CATID se usan para extender los objetos pasados al explorador de propiedades y a los objetos de automatización que admiten extensores de Automation.

VSConstants.CLSID
VSConstants.CMDSETID
VSConstants.CodeModelLanguage

Conjunto de lenguajes del modelo de código.

VSConstants.ComponentSelectorPageGuid
VSConstants.DebugEnginesGuids
VSConstants.DebugPortSupplierGuids

Guid de proveedor de puertos del depurador para las estructuras VsDebugTargetInfo* e interfaz IVsDebugRemoteDiscoveryUI.

VSConstants.DebugTargetHandler

Contiene los identificadores de comando para un conjunto de comandos del controlador de destino de depuración.

VSConstants.DocumentMetadataUserDataGuid

Se trata de propiedades IVsUserData compatibles con objetos DocData que proporcionan metadatos adicionales, como la versión de instantánea.

VSConstants.EditPropyCategoryGuid

Las categorías de propiedades del editor conocidas usan con la interfaz IVsTextEditorPropertyCategoryContainer.

VSConstants.ItemTypeGuid

Estos valores se usan con la propiedad VSHPROPID_ItemType.

VSConstants.LOGVIEWID
VSConstants.MruList
VSConstants.NewDocumentStateReason

Razones conocidas usadas para IVsUIShellOpenDocument3.SetNewDocumentState.

VSConstants.OutputWindowPaneGuid
VSConstants.ProjectTargets

Platfoms de destino del proyecto conocido.

VSConstants.ReferenceManagerHandler

Representa los identificadores de comando del menú contextual.

VSConstants.SearchProviderNames
VSConstants.SetupDrivers

Controladores de instalación de redestinación de proyectos conocidos Para instalar componentes que faltan.

VSConstants.StandardNavigateToDocumentScopeFilters

Nombres de filtro estándar para ámbitos de documento para la característica Navegar a.

VSConstants.StandardNavigateToFilterShortcuts

Nombres de método abreviado de filtro estándar para la característica Navegar a.

VSConstants.StandardNavigateToKindFilters

Nombres de filtro estándar para los tipos de elementos de la característica Navegar a.

VSConstants.StandardToolWindows

Contiene los GUID para las ventanas de herramientas estándar.

VSConstants.ToolboxMultitargetingFields
VSConstants.UICONTEXT
VSConstants.VsDependencyTypeGuid
VSConstants.VsEditorFactoryGuid
VSConstants.VsEditorUserDataGuid

Se trata de una configuración de editor general opcional que se puede usar para personalizar los comportamientos del editor.

VSConstants.VsLanguageServiceGuid
VSConstants.VsLanguageUserDataGuid

Estas son propiedades opcionales IVsUserData que un servicio de lenguaje puede proporcionar para influir en el comportamiento del código fuente (texto) Editor. QueryInterface recupera la interfaz IVsUserData en el objeto IVsLanguageInfo de la implementación del servicio de lenguaje.

VSConstants.VsPackageGuid
VSConstants.VsTaskListView
VSConstants.VsTextBufferUserDataGuid

Se trata de propiedades IVsUserData compatibles con el objeto TextBuffer (DocData) del Editor de código fuente (texto). QueryInterface recupera la interfaz IVsUserData en el objeto IVsTextLines del Editor Text.

VSConstants.WellKnownOldVersionValues

Valores conocidos que se pueden usar para especificar valores OldVersion (LowerBound/UpperBound) para ProvideBindingRedirectionAttribute.

VSConstants.WellKnownToolboxStringMaps
VSConstants.WellKnownWindowReferences
VSConstants.WizardType

Conjunto de tipos de asistente.

Win32Methods

Importa algunas funciones de administración de ventanas de Win32.

Interfaces

IEventHandler

Solo para uso interno de Microsoft. Proporciona los métodos necesarios para agregar, quitar y comprobar la existencia de controladores en una colección de controladores de eventos.

IVsService<T>

Proporciona acceso a un servicio proffered de Visual Studio.

IVsService<TService,TInterface>

Proporciona acceso a un servicio proffered de Visual Studio.

Enumeraciones

COWAIT_FLAGS

Marcas para CoWaitForMultipleHandles

VSConstants.AppCommandCmdID

Identifica los comandos desencadenados como resultado de un mensaje de WM_APPCOMMAND recibido en la ventana principal.

VSConstants.CEF

Representa marcas que se van a usar con el método CreateEditorInstance(UInt32, String, String, IVsHierarchy, UInt32, IntPtr, IntPtr, IntPtr, String, Guid, Int32).

VSConstants.MessageBoxResult

Códigos de resultado de IVsUIShell.ShowMessageBox.

VSConstants.SelectionElement

Representa marcas usadas en el controlador de eventos de OnElementValueChanged(UInt32, Object, Object).

VSConstants.VSITEMID

Elementos especiales dentro de una VsHierarchy.

VSConstants.VsSearchNavigationKeys

Especifica las teclas de navegación de búsqueda de Visual Studio.

VSConstants.VsSearchTaskStatus

Especifica nombres descriptivos de los estados de la tarea de búsqueda.

VSConstants.VSSELELEMID

Estos identificadores de elemento son los únicos identificadores de elemento que se pueden usar con el servicio de selección.

VSConstants.VSStd11CmdID

Conjunto de comandos compartidos estándar en CMDSETID. StandardCommandSet11_guid.

VSConstants.VSStd12CmdID

Conjunto de comandos compartidos estándar en CMDSETID. StandardCommandSet12_guid.

VSConstants.VSStd14CmdID

Conjunto de comandos compartidos estándar en CMDSETID. StandardCommandSet14_guid.

VSConstants.VSStd15CmdID

Conjunto de comandos compartidos estándar en CMDSETID. StandardCommandSet15_guid.

VSConstants.VSStd16CmdID

Conjunto de comandos estándar compartidos en el StandardCommandSet16_guid conjunto de comandos.

VSConstants.VSStd17CmdID

Conjunto de comandos estándar compartidos en el StandardCommandSet17_guid conjunto de comandos.

VSConstants.VSStd2010CmdID

Conjunto de comandos compartidos estándar en CMDSETID. StandardCommandSet2010_guid.

VSConstants.VSStd2KCmdID

Conjunto de comandos estándar del editor compartido en StandardCommandSet2k.

VSConstants.VSStd97CmdID

Estas constantes ponen algunos comandos de menú básicos a disposición del código administrado.

VSConstants.VsUIAccelModifiers

Especifica las teclas aceleradoras y modificadoras de la interfaz de usuario.

VSConstants.VsUIHierarchyWindowCmdIds

Los siguientes comandos son comandos especiales que solo se aplican a UIHierarchyWindow. Se definen como parte del GUID del grupo de comandos: CMDSETID. UIHierarchyWindowCommandSet_guid.